Action item from the Marveld outage (checkout DB saturation). Short version for support: the app was opening way more connections than the Fennel cluster could handle, so requests queued and timed out. We're moving pool settings into config so they can't drift between pods again. If customers report slow checkouts, check pool saturation first before escalating. The new standardized pool values are shown below.

tuning constants:
RATE_LIMITS = {
    "istox": 465,
    "wendor": 846,
    "novvan": 466,
    "julok": 655,
    "sorax": 651,
    "belath": 752,
    "druax": 1007,
}

MINUTES — Pricing Review, Korvath Instruments

Attendees: Dept. heads, chaired by M. Delvaux.

The Aurelin product line pricing was reviewed against Q3 margin data. Agreed: list prices rise 4% from March; volume discounts capped at 12%. The entry-tier Aurelin Mini keeps current pricing to protect share in the Brelland region. Marketing to update collateral by end of February; finance to model churn impact. No objections recorded. Next review set for May. The related confidential note is appended below.

confidential, yafof-tawef: The finance team signed off on a budget of $34.3 million for Project Zorox. The renewal with Aldethax Freight closes at $12.7 million a year, 10 percent below the last contract.

Subject: Replacement lock for the records safe — pickup tomorrow

Hi dispatch folks,

The new lock assembly for the old Hargrove safe finally came in from Quillen Security Works. It's the small padded box on my desk, already sealed — please don't poke at it, the cylinder is pre-keyed and fussy. The installer at the Northgate annex needs it before noon tomorrow or we lose our slot until next month. Courier is booked for 08:30. The hand-over should happen exactly as follows.

dispatch memo: the sorius tamius courier leaves the praeth ledger at gate 4873 under passcode 928014

Quick note on export retries in Parcelwing: failed exports land in the dead-letter queue, not the trash, so nothing is lost. Retry from the admin panel's Exports tab — one click per batch, and it's idempotent, so double-clicking won't duplicate files. If a batch fails three times, it's usually a schema mismatch from the upstream Loomfield feed; don't keep hammering it. Instead, flag the batch to the data services crew at the address below.

alerts address for bahif-hahaf: olidor_zorix@paliqworks.internal